在CentOS系統中,回收無用數據可以通過以下幾種方法來實現:
清理緩存和臨時文件:
yum clean all
命令清理YUM緩存。rm -rf /tmp/*
命令。rm -rf /var/cache/yum/*
命令。刪除無用的軟件包和依賴:
yum autoremove
命令刪除不再需要的依賴包。yum remove <package_name>
命令卸載不需要的軟件包。清理日志文件:
rm
命令刪除部分或全部日志文件,例如:rm /var/log/*.log
。注意:在刪除日志文件之前,請確保已經備份或不再需要這些日志。清理大文件:
find
命令查找并刪除大文件。例如,查找并刪除當前目錄及其子目錄下大于100MB的文件:find . -type f -size +100M -exec rm {} \;
清理無用的Docker鏡像、容器和卷:
docker system prune
命令刪除未使用的Docker對象。docker image prune
命令刪除未使用的Docker鏡像。docker container prune
命令刪除未使用的Docker容器。docker volume prune
命令刪除未使用的Docker卷。清理無用的系統備份和快照:
使用磁盤清理工具:
ncdu
、baobab
等磁盤清理工具來查找并刪除大文件和無用數據。在進行任何刪除操作之前,請確保已經備份好重要數據,以免誤刪導致數據丟失。